Ive been on it for nearly 17 years. About a year ago I went through augmentation, I was up to 3mg. I found supplements and alterior treatments so I can maintain a lower dose. Back down to 1 1/2 tablets and have been in a good spot. Very few flare ups, sleeping well. So I would not be afraid to take it , but do find supplements to help. I use Seratame and 500mg magnesium. Infrared light therapy and cranial sacral treatments. Have gone several months with no RLS symptoms.

Yes I have - Ropinrole was a life changer for me and I have been on it for about 4 years. Yes it does initially upset your stomach but from day 1 it allowed me to sleep. Like yohlense I have started to augment and ended up adding Lyrica to my medication rather than increasing the Ropinrole dose (I am on 4 mg per day). I have been checking out other treatments as well and also have found Magnesium to be very effective in my case.
